Welcome to a timeless Meadowbrook gem on the market for the first time in 52 years. Known as the “Manor” House and built in 1890, this home blends historic elegance and craftmanship with modern-comfort appeal and charm. This magnificent one-story home enjoys 10-foot ceilings in all rooms; a sun-filled living room with a vaulted ceiling and over-sized transom windows; original wood molding and built-in bookcases; a round dining room featuring two window seats, and three, large built-in cabinets for storage; four inviting wood-burning fireplaces; a spectacular, wrap-around, totally private, Pennsylvania fieldstone porch that runs along the entire back of the house and is shaded by majestic cedar trees; and, a beautifully landscaped yard with rare and mature trees, gardens and shrubbery. This house was built for indoor-outdoor living and
entertaining. Nestled on a fully-fenced-in, private 0.7-acre lot, this spacious home offers three bedrooms, 2.5 baths, a generous 3,562 square feet of living space and a beautifully designed, finished basement. A half-circle driveway leads to a gracious foyer and antique, hardwood floors, setting the tone for the warmth and charm throughout. The bright, open living room features built-in bookcases, doors to the outside wrap-around stone porch, and a fireplace, offering cozy winter nights and cool, shaded summer afternoons and evenings. The living room flows into the very spacious, round dining room which easily accommodates a 9-foot dining table, with ample room for a buffet and a side-table for holiday get-togethers. The dining room then flows seamlessly into the large family room, with built-in bookcases and dual exit doors to the
expansive back porch and backyard. Wood-burning fireplaces are featured in all three rooms. The bright kitchen features large windows with a southern view of the front yard, a gas range, room for a table and four chairs, ample cabinet space, three closets, with an additional door to a fenced-in side yard ideal for a dog run. Three well-appointed bedrooms are located in a private wing, which includes a generous primary suite with a
fourth fireplace, three closets, a wall of windows overlooking the backyard and gardens, and a small, attached room perfect for an office or study. Further, an expansive attic offers the opportunity to create additional living space or bedrooms, as the original structure stood three stories tall. In 1950, the Manor House was purchased by an architect who also planned and built the surrounding neighboring homes. The architect transformed the 1890 Manor House into this unique and spacious single-level home that exists today by preserving and blending the old with the new. When you head down to the basement, you discover a stunning party room and pool table (Brunswick Ventura with leather drop pockets included), with a wet bar, sitting room, and half bath; a spacious laundry room with a large, walk-in cedar closet and two other storage closets; and, an expansive, unfinished portion of the basement providing additional storage capability.
